Elephant-size loopholes sustain Thai ivory trade

Friday, June 19, 2009 - 07:56 in Mathematics & Economics

Legal loopholes and insufficient law enforcement mean that Thailand continues to harbour the largest illegal ivory market in Asia, says a new report from the wildlife trade monitoring network TRAFFIC.
